Output 5d3f26467b301d53553178a94e9b473236286cc487fe3526afa0f68c9e52f8f0:2

value
618787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68fdcca3b8e27c4ec16ecb940c909ab15fd90957 OP_EQUAL
address
3BGAEnQgLH4D7oP7vJDSZpb4wnm496PEYw
transaction
5d3f26467b301d53553178a94e9b473236286cc487fe3526afa0f68c9e52f8f0
confirmations
301188
spent
true